Game Boy Advance games took advantage of the system’s 32-bit hardware to offer richer graphics, deeper gameplay, and faithful adaptations of classic franchises, making the GBA a standout of early-2000s gaming.
Iconic GBA titles such as Pokémon Ruby & Sapphire, The Legend of Zelda: The Minish Cap, Metroid Fusion, Metroid Zero Mission, Advance Wars, Fire Emblem, Mario & Luigi: Superstar Saga, and Final Fantasy Tactics Advance define the system’s lasting appeal. Today, original Game Boy Advance cartridges are highly collectible, especially complete-in-box releases, first-party Nintendo titles, and late-print games, solidifying the GBA as a cornerstone of retro handheld game collections.
